The USDA mortgage is a government-guaranteed loan by the Department of Agriculture, also called the USDA rural development loan or simply USDA mortgage. These loans are only available in rural areas. In contrast to FHA loans that require at least a 3.5% down payment, USDA loans require no down payment.
